= doc_browser plugin for Rails Do you also think that's boring to browse your filesystem to reach the documentation installed on your Rails application? Your probleams are over. Install doc_browser plugin and browse your documentation from Rails' development server. == Usage Install the plugin: ./script/plugin install https://svn.colivre.coop.br/svn/rails/plugins/doc_browser The plugin installer will create a symbolic link in the public/ directory in your Rails application, pointing to ../doc (your doc directory at the application's root). If it doesn't (or if you remove it and decide to add again), we can do the following: cd public; ln -s ../doc That's it! Now point your browser at http://localhost:3000/doc and see all the available documentation listed for you. *Note:* doc_browser plugin is activated only in development mode.
